A basic double-glazed window consists of two glass panes that are separated by a gap, usually between 2 and 2 centimeters wide, which is filled with inert gas such as argon. This gap acts as a good insulator and keeps warm air inside during colder weather, while keeping heat from escaping during warmer seasons. It also stops condensation, a health problem that can cause damage to soft furniture and plasterboards.

When you are buying new double-glazed windows, look for one with an A+ rating from the British Fenestration Rating Council (BFRC). This rating indicates how well windows prevent air leakage and keep heat inside. You can also check the u value, which indicates how much heat is absorbed by the window. The lower the u-value, more energy-efficient the window.

Reduced noise pollution

Double glazing can help reduce the amount of noise in your home. It is a popular option because it makes your home more comfortable and quiet, particularly in noisy area. Double glazing can provide numerous other advantages including increased energy efficiency and less drafts. It is important to keep in mind that double glazing is not able to completely soundproof your home.

Noise pollution is a major problem in many homes, and it can have a negative impact on health. Numerous studies have shown that excessive sound can lead to sleep disturbances, stress, and hearing impairment. To reduce noise pollution, think about investing in double-glazed windows. These windows can be made of uPVC or aluminium. These windows come with several glass panes as well as an insulating gap, which can lower the sound level by as much as 30 decibels.

Older houses, such as Victorian and Edwardian homes, usually have sash-style windows, whereas modern semidetached or detached homes have casement windows. They can be made from uPVC, wood or a combination of. Choose a material which is low maintenance and suits your style.

The extra layer of glass will keep out draughts, and prevent heat from escaping in the summer. Request your installer to install low-emissivity windows that will reflect the heat of the sun away from your home, saving you energy.
